/* The .ogg/.oga file extensions present something of a problem.
|
||||
* ".ogg" has been deprecated in favor of ".oga" for some time, but
|
||||
* many applications still only recognize ".ogg".
|
||||
*
|
||||
* This examines the file and causes .ogg to be presented for any naked
|
||||
* Vorbis file (MIME type audio/ogg; codecs=vorbis) and .oga
|
||||
* (audio/ogg) to be used for everything else. This is in line with
|
||||
* the official ogg naming conventions and, hopefully, makes for a
|
||||
* resonable compromise.
|
||||
*/
